Yellow Dog Linux 2.0 to Premiere at Mac Expo

May 2, 2001
1 minute read

LONDON — Having experienced several setbacks over the past few months, Yellow Dog Linux 2.0 is to be unveiled by Kai Staats, CEO of Terra Soft, tomorrow. Yellow Dog is the Linux distribution for Power PCs, and is based on Red Hat version 7.


Staats commented, “The timing could not be better. As this week completes a successful and rewarding reseller road tour, I will have in my hands the latest YDL 2.0 beta ISO — the near completion of more than a year of development effort by our dedicated (and very tired) staff.”
